Le Lézarde is a productive lowland river in the Seine-Maritime département of Normandy, flowing through the Honfleur region with excellent populations of carp, pike, zander, and catfish that attract anglers year-round. The river offers versatile fishing opportunities with night sessions permitted, making it ideal for targeting nocturnal species, while its calm stretches accommodate boats and allow for comfortable bivouacking along the banks. A valid Carte de Pêche issued by the local AAPPMA is required to fish these waters, which are known for consistent catches of quality specimens in their natural French river habitat.

Le Lézarde holds carp, catfish, zander, pike, bream, perch. Carp are the primary draw for visiting UK anglers — all carp must be handled carefully and returned.
A valid Carte de Pêche is required to fish Le Lézarde. Licences are available online before your trip.

To fish Le Lézarde, you need a valid Carte de Pêche, available from cartedepeche.fr before you leave the UK and affiliation with the local AAPPMA covering this stretch. Annual, weekly and daily licences are all available online.
